Our review methodology

We score Ruby Reels the same way every time, using a fixed set of criteria and weights so the final rating is repeatable rather than a gut feeling. We create a real account, make a real deposit, play pokies and live tables, contact support, and where possible request a withdrawal — then we record what actually happened against each criterion below.

CriterionWeight
Safety / licence / fairness20%
Payments / payouts20%
Game range (pokies/live/table)20%
Bonuses & loyalty15%
Support15%
Mobile / app10%

How each criterion is tested

  • Safety, licence & fairness (20%) — we confirm the Curaçao eGaming licence (8048/JAZ), check for SSL encryption, and read the KYC/AML and terms. Ruby Reels is an offshore operator and holds no New Zealand licence, so we weight this heavily and state the trade-offs honestly rather than hiding them.
  • Payments & payouts (20%) — we test the New Zealand banking options (POLi, bank transfer, Visa, Mastercard, Skrill, Neteller and crypto), note that POLi is deposit-only, and time a real payout against the stated 1–3 business days.
  • Game range (20%) — we count and sample pokies, Hold & Win and Trueways titles, live casino and table games from studios such as Pragmatic Play, BGaming, Betsoft, Play'n GO and Nolimit City.
  • Bonuses & loyalty (15%) — we read the welcome offer terms in full (currently 100% up to NZ$1,000 + 150 free spins, 40x wagering), check reloads, cashback and the VIP club, and flag anything that could trap a deposit.
  • Support (15%) — we message 24/7 live chat and email with real questions and grade the speed, accuracy and tone of the replies.
  • Mobile / app (10%) — we play on a phone browser, check load speed, layout and how the cashier and live tables behave on a small screen.

A note on New Zealand tax
For recreational players, casino winnings in New Zealand are generally treated as a windfall and are not taxed. This is general information, not tax advice — check your own situation if you are unsure.
